Composed by Ned Rothenberg, Beyond C is a concerto for improvising woodwind soloist—Ned Rothenberg —and an ensemble of varied instruments—Contemporaneous.

Inspired by seminal minimalist composer Terry Riley’s landmark composition In C (1964) which first introduced the musical style now known as Minimalism to a mainstream audience, Rothenberg’s Beyond C expands the harmonic, timbral, and rhythmic world of that work. It retains the modular structure of Riley’s original piece, but the progression through the work is formed by the conductor who, in partnership with the soloist, shapes each performance in a unique way.

Rothenberg
’s music has been presented at hundreds of concerts throughout North and South America, Europe, and Japan, while his unique approach to woodwind performance – including techniques like manipulation of multiphonics, circular breathing, and overtone control – have led him to perform with everyone from John Zorn, Marc Ribot, Tony Buck, Marty Ehrlich and Bobby Previte amongst others.
